I am looking to remortgage an existing BTL flat. Problem is, you have to be over 55 to live in it. Anyone know of any lenders that would do it? I have tried loads of them to no avail?
Unfortunately in the current buy-to-let mortgage market there aren’t any lenders who will consider lending on properties with restrictive covenants such as these. This is because it could be difficult for the lender to evict the tenant should they need to repossess the property.
